
Let’s take the exercise from yesterday, one step further by giving it a purpose. In this exercise let’s take all the things we’ve been grateful for over the years, in no order of importance, and for 15 minutes write them all out.
The idea is not to just write about the good stuff you’re thankful for, but, the bad or uglies too. There can be an attitude of gratitude you can approach even the toughest lessons, and be thankful for them because they taught you something. Even if they taught you what NOT to do next time.
I believe regular practice of this kind, putting yourself in this attitude of gratitude, you find true optimism. You optimize yourself.
